Transaction 50500b161c3280cf9561870f4596b5f7660c79da9fab067004f7e8349e7fce68
1 Input
1 Output
-
50500b161c3280cf9561870f4596b5f7660c79da9fab067004f7e8349e7fce68:0
- value
- 12505943
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4467c31ea56a9e93762c523f688843f0b65ba655 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17EhFZvJZMP2aYDptASGDXT2ku1L8riWdu